Tacking up some acoustic foam paneling on several of your bedroom walls is a quick and effective method to absorb sound inside the room and cut down on the noise that gets in (TPEditor). Panels are available in a range of textures and colors, so you can have a little enjoyable with the task.

Airborne Sound Airborne sound or noise is any noise that is transmitted by the air. Drywall Without Soundproof. In order for sound to be transmitted there needs to be a medium for proliferation. Air is the ideal medium due to the fact that it's around you at all times. It's the very same reason there is no noise in a vacuum, because there are no particles to vibrate.

The level of transmission of effect noise is highly dependent on the product's attributes (elasticity and density) and the velocity of the object. Most doors are manufactured from reasonably thin materials featuring air spaces; They are basically soundboards.

The simplest method to include weight or density to a thin door is to simply replace it. Heavier doors increase product costs and result in an expensive replacement.

Include weatherstripping to the top and sides of the door. Utilize a door sweep to seal the bottom of the door. To look for air leakages you can just stand inside the space with the door closed and the lights off. If you see light shining through, you have an air leakage that noise can take a trip through.

As an additional defense, separate the two layers of drywall with 3/8-inch-thick beads of acoustical caulk ($9-$20 for 28-oz. tube). Cheap Soundproofing. The caulk weakens vibrations that attempt to take a trip from one layer of drywall to the other.

STC is a measure of how lots of decibels of sound decrease an item offers. An enhancement of 10 STC makes the noise appear like it's been cut in half.

Soundproofing Alternatives (include background sound) Adding background sound is an extremely simple method to soundproof a space and it's low-cost also. are great ways to held dilute or mute undesirable sounds. When there's something else to listen to, it becomes much easier to muffle other frustrating noises, even if they're still taking place.

A sound device or white sound device can help to soundproof a room by drowning out the sound (Polystyrene Soundproofing). While sound devices don't eliminate the noise entirely, they are an easy method to mask annoying noises and can be specifically useful for short-lived circumstances.
